Verdict
Lovelace has every chance on today's terms but just the two wins in over three years is off-putting. Dialogue looks to have stronger claims as he ended a long losing run with a cosy victory over 7f here last month and the dual C&D winner should be thereabouts, but JUST LILLE is preferred and gets the vote. She returned from a break with a win over 1m1f in a Musselburgh claimer in September and her latest no-show in a hot handicap at Newmarket can be forgiven. Kidlat was backed off the boards here last Saturday, but the hold-up tactics employed proved disastrous and he never figured. He should finish closer if making the running here, but has a tough task on these terms.
